http://appfuse.org/display/APF/Using+Hibernate Matt On Tue, May 5, 2009 at 4:15 AM, Marian <mn...@etai.fr> wrote: > >If you can get it to work, we should probably > >create a page in the 2.x wiki. > > I've succeeded in a freshly new created project, by modifying the following > two > files: > > - src/main/resources/applicationContext-dao.xml > - src/main/resources/hibernate.cfg.xml > > In the first file I've added (just before the comment " If you want to be > able > to do simple CRUD...") the following : > > ================================================================ > <bean id="jmxExporter" > class="org.springframework.jmx.export.MBeanExporter"> > <property name="beans"> > <map> > <entry key="Hibernate:name=statistics"> > <ref local="statisticsBean" /> > </entry> > </map> > </property> > </bean> > > <bean id="statisticsBean" class="org.hibernate.jmx.StatisticsService"> > <property name="statisticsEnabled"> > <value>true</value> > </property> > <property name="sessionFactory" ref="sessionFactory" /> > </bean> > ================================================================ > > In the second file, in the <session-factory> tag, just before the mappings > I've > added: > <property name="hibernate.generate_statistics">true</property> > > Then, once "mvn jetty:run-war" started the server, I could see with > jconsole a > Hibernate MBean; please note that my project uses Java 6, but I presume > that > nothing prevents Java 5 to expose the same behaviour. > > For Tomcat, I had to add the options > "-Dcom.sun.management.jmxremote.port=9002 > -Dcom.sun.management.jmxremote.authenticate=false > -Dcom.sun.management.jmxremote.ssl=false" - however, no > "-Djava.awt.headless=true" was required in order to have the Hibernate > MBean. > > Marian > > > --------------------------------------------------------------------- > To unsubscribe, e-mail: users-unsubscr...@appfuse.dev.java.net > For additional commands, e-mail: users-h...@appfuse.dev.java.net > >
